[DATEBOOK] Play begins in the 2010 Lamar Hunt U.S. Open Cup on June 15 with 16 first-round games. MLS's eight entrants begin play in the third round on June 29.

FIRST ROUND
June 15
N.Y. Pancyprian Freedoms (USASA) at Long Island Rough Riders (PDL)
Brooklyn Italians (USASA) at Harrisburg City Islanders (USL-2)
Real Maryland FC Monarchs (USL-2) at Reading United AC (PDL)
Crystal Palace Baltimore (D2) at Richmond Kickers (USL-2)
CASL Elite (USASA) at Charleston Battery (USL-2)
Charlotte Eagles (USL-2) at Carolina RailHawks (D2)
Dayton Dutch Lions FC (PDL) at Rochester Rhinos (D2)
Detroit United SC (USASA) at Pittsburgh Riverhounds (USL-2)
Kansas City Athletics (USASA) at NSC Minnesota Stars (D2)
AC St. Louis (D2) at Des Moines Menace (PDL)
Central Florida Kraze (PDL) at Miami FC (D2)
FC Tampa Bay Rowdies (D2) at Legends FC (USASA)
Dallas-Fort Worth Tornados (PDL) at Austin Aztex (D2)
Arizona Sahuaros (USASA) at Ventura County Fusion (PDL)
Sonoma County Sol (USASA) at Portland Timbers (D2)
Bay Area Ambassadors FC (USASA) at Kitsap Pumas (PDL)
SECOND ROUND: June 22
THIRD ROUND: June 29
QUARTERFINALS: July 6-7
SEMIFINALS: Aug. 31-Sept. 1
FINAL: Oct. 5
